Re: Julia high key

Agree, she looks uncomfortable.

And washed out. There needs to be a bit more black in the image, maybe dark lipstick, eyebrow enhancement or dark things for her hair, or some other props. Then maybe you could overexpose her more so that part of her form is left to the imagination.

Then a slightly more involved pose would help as well. If she actually plays the guitar, or even if she doesn't, she could pretend to strum. But no matter what, she needs more contact either with the camera or the props.

Hope this gives you some different ideas, because the concept is a good one.

Re: Julia high key

Can I be perfectly honest? it looks IMO to be a question of 'here, hold this guitar to cover your naughty bits!' it is blatantly obvious that she hasn't a clue what to do with it and so despite holding it she looks completely disconnected from it. She has long nails (guitarists do not have long nails on the left hand!) and she is clutching rather than naturally holding it. Finally, I have never seen anyone playing the guitar in the nude and this in itself says 'I'm only holding it for this photo'.

I think the focusing is very good, nice and sharp and clear. The lighting is fairly even though she is a bit flat but that is mostly because she has a clearly very light complexion as well as having fair hair.

So technically it is fine but compositionally, pose-wise, it doesn't really 'hang together' as Skip would say
